Gnome导致系统挂起,Unity不挂起,如何定位问题?

Gnome导致系统挂起,Unity不挂起,如何定位问题?

Gnome Shell 中有一个错误,或者可能是其底层的某个东西(似乎也适用于 gdm)导致当我插入外接显示器时整个系统锁定。

使用 Unity 时不会发生这种情况。

没有任何日志,因为系统只是锁定并且屏幕空白。您无法使用++Ctrl退出,也无法使用特殊触发器退出。AltF1SysRq

这是诊断的简单版本。更复杂的部分如下:

monitor  driver  de         result
-------- ------- ---------- -----------------------
internal intel   gnome      works
internal intel   unity      works
internal nvidia  gnome      works
internal nvidia  unity      works
external intel   gnome      massive crash
external intel   unity      Kernel buffer underrun
external nvidia  gnome      massive crash
external nvidia  unity      works

缓冲区不足我已经已报告针对内核 - 系统之后还活着,所以我有日志等等。但我不确定如何报告 gnome 问题。

编辑

这个问题被否决了,因为它听起来像是通用的“如何报告错误”。我想我应该问的是:是否有人知道 gnome 和 gdm 使用的库,而 unity 或 lightdm 没有使用这个库,这可能是了解错误所在的关键?例如,我很惊讶 gdm 失败了,这让我认为这不是 gnome shell 的问题……

答案1

根据维基百科我应该将这个错误报告到以下位置:

  • 失败的显示管理器:gdm3
  • xorg,因为 gnome-shell 无法启动

相关内容